(CNN) - Gov. Chris Christie is getting some compliments about his shrinking waist line.
After filing a complaint with Christie at a town hall Wednesday in Ocean County, New Jersey, one woman told the Republican governor he looks a lot "smaller."
"Let's not be totally unfair, I am much smaller now than I used to be," he said. "I used to be bigger."

A little over a year ago, Christie revealed that he underwent lap-band surgery a few months prior, in February 2013.
The governor, who's thinking about running for president, said Wednesday that his wife tells him he needs to buy new suits.
"But I'm on a budget," he added. "I gotta be careful, you know?"
Not long after that, another woman prefaced her question to the governor with some more affirmation.
"By the way, you do look fantastic," she said.
"God bless you," he said in return, as the audience applauded. "I love coming to Ocean County."

In February, he received a similar compliment at a town hall.
"Rome wasn't unbuilt in a day," he responded.
While he may be losing weight, he still gets ribbed from time to time about his size. Comedian Joel McHale made multiple jokes about the governor at the White House Correspondents Dinner.
